Walkway pressure washing involves the use of high-pressure water streams to thoroughly clean outdoor pathways such as concrete, stone, or brick walkways. This service effectively removes dirt, mud, algae, moss, and other buildup that can accumulate over time, especially in areas with frequent foot traffic or exposure to the elements. The process typically uses specialized equipment to deliver a powerful yet controlled spray, ensuring surfaces are cleaned without damage. Homeowners often choose walkway pressure washing to restore the appearance of their outdoor spaces and maintain a safe, slip-free surface.
This service helps address common problems like slippery surfaces caused by algae or moss growth, stubborn stains from dirt or organic matter, and the overall dullness that develops on walkways over time. Regular pressure washing can prevent the buildup of grime that can lead to deterioration of the surface material, extending the lifespan of the walkway. It also enhances curb appeal by making outdoor areas look fresh and well-maintained, which can be particularly important before hosting gatherings or preparing a property for sale.

The overview below groups typical Walkway Pressure Washing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Loveland,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Pressure Washing Jobs - Typical costs for routine walkway cleaning in Loveland range from $150 to $350. Many standard projects fall within this range, covering patios, driveways, and walkways with moderate dirt or stains.
Medium-Scale Projects - Larger or more detailed walkway cleaning jobs often cost between $350 and $800. These projects may involve multiple areas or stubborn stains that require more extensive work by local pros.
Heavy-Duty or Commercial Work - For heavily soiled surfaces or commercial properties, costs can range from $800 to $2,000 or more. Fewer projects reach this tier, but they typically involve larger areas or complex cleaning requirements.
Full Replacement or Major Repairs - Replacing walkways or performing extensive repairs can exceed $5,000, depending on the scope. These are less common and usually involve significant structural work beyond pressure washing services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
